Hands-free radiographic canine hip distraction view with applied force monitoring

Abstract Background Canine Hip Dysplasia (CHD) is a prevalent orthopedic disorder in dogs, primarily characterized by hip joint laxity, which may lead to osteoarthritis and mobility impairments.
